   AN INVESTIGATION OF THE EFFECT OF THE HOT END PLUGS ON THE EFFICIENCY OF THE RANQUE-HILSCH VORTEX TUBE

چکیده    The phenomenon of temperature distribution in confined steady rotating gasflows is called ranque-hilsch effect. the simple counter-flow vortex tubeconsists of a long hollow cylinder with tangential nozzle at one end for injectingcompressed air. the flow inside the vortex tube can be described as rotating air,which moves in a spring-shaped vortex track. the peripheral flow movestoward the hot end where a hot end plug is placed and the axial flow, which isforced back by the plug, moves in the opposite direction toward the cold end.this paper focuses on the effect of the size of hot nozzle on the performance ofthe ranque–hilsch vortex tube. series of plugs were used in the experiment inorder to find the relationship between the diameter of hot end plug and theperformance of the vortex tube.
